el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Los 10 CVE más críticos (peligrosos) de 2020


  Mostrar Mensajes
Páginas: 1 ... 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 [23] 24 25 26
221  Programación / Programación Visual Basic / Re: Clickear sin mover mouse en: 23 Agosto 2011, 07:07 am
BlackZeroX[caracteres que me da pereza copiar y pegar, pero se ven cool]:
pa, todo bien, pero dije, estoy tratando de ser lo menos tecnico posible. Dejame ponerle al pibe algo que lo familiarize o le de un toque de calma a ver si lo entiende ;)

Y para alguien que debio ver a alguien mas haciendo Visual Basic, le puede parecer que es facilisimo.

Ademas, los message maps no son tan complicados..

Pero por el resto, aprecio que le aclares, y espero que tome la palabra de todos y se ponga..
222  Programación / Programación Visual Basic / Re: Clickear sin mover mouse en: 23 Agosto 2011, 06:16 am
Estan siendo objetivos.
A veces, una "cosa simple", tiene mucho complejo.
Decir quiero hacer un auto es facil, pero estudiarse todo lo de mecanica no lo es.
Te doy un ejemplo mas relacionado? Fijate lo tedioso que es hacer una ventana usando las API de Windows.

Los chicos lo que te estan diciendo es lo que tenes que seguir.
El HWND de un elemento es un identificador que guarda windows del mismo.
En Windows, cada cosa es como una ventana, cada boton, cada menu, cada cosa tiene su HANDLER (un manejador, u identificador).

Lo que se te esta sugiriendo es que uses:

GetWindowRect para obtener una estructura de tipo RECT, que dice las coordenadas de una ventana/control en la pantalla.

FindWindow que encuentra una ventana ya sea por el titulo, o por la clase (la "clase" es un parametro que se le asigna a una ventana/control cuando es creado).

Despues de eso, que uses SendInput para enviar ese click (ese INPUT, que esta definido por una estructura que se llama MOUSEINPUT) para enviarla.

Para saber cual es el HWND del boton/cosa que quieras clickear, si tenes el Spy++(Viene con el Visual Studio) te puede dar una pista al respecto. Sino, lo que tendrias que hacer, es saber el nombre de la clase, saber la ventana donde esta contenido, o --haciendo una solucion re chapucera-- asumiendo que hay un solo boton/control que dice eso, obtener el texto segun la funcion GetDlgItemText y si el texto y la clase son las que corresponden, ahi tenes tu HWND.

Espero que asi lo entiendas, porque le puse todo lo menos tecnico que pude.

223  Seguridad Informática / Hacking / Re: Ataque DNS Snooping (53/udp) en: 23 Agosto 2011, 05:57 am
No te sirve, en particular explotar eso te serviria para redirijir trafico que va hacia un dominio hacia una IP que vos queres.

En si, el DNS Snooping, lo que te deja ver es una tabla con los nombres de dominio que el router ha resuelto (es decir, que ha transformado en una direccion IP para una peticion).

Te da info de la red, para que despues explotes mas eficientemente, por ejemplo, haciendo DNS Poisoning de ahi en adelante.

No creo que te haga ninguna clase de beneficio romperte la cabeza tratando de hacer algo con eso, pero lo que si podrias considerar es que muchos routers viejos (y algunos "modernos"/mas nuevos) no controlan la cantidad de veces que le pones mal la clave del administrador.

Asique, si al menos sabes el usuario, yo que vos agarro Hydra o algo por el estilo, y empiezo con paciencia y fuerza bruta..

Si tu idea era la password, eso te sirve. Advertencia: podes tardar tanto tiempo que es anti-practico.

Preguntale si al menos se acuerda si el password son numeros o letras, o mezcladas.

Y si lo estas haciendo completamente furtivo, te recomiendo que pienses en lo que podes tardar, porque imaginate que para 10 caracteres NUMERICOS, tenes que hacer 10^10 (es decir 10000000000) intentos distintos (estadisticamente, la clave cae por la mitad, pero es una estadistica, donde la clave sea una cosa como 9876543210 vas a estar casi hasta el final, y obviamente lo va a hacer el programa por vos).
224  Foros Generales / Dudas Generales / Re: Hacking redes sociales en: 23 Agosto 2011, 02:49 am
Justamente los Facebook spammers, Xrummer te nombre mas arriba, tiene plugin tambien te lo comente.

Via Clickjaking podes redirigir tranquilamente trafico, metiendo una busqueda adentro de un frame nuevo o cambiando el contenido de un frame ya existente, o abriendo una nueva ventana..

Voy a investigarle por ese lado, y si encuentro algo te aviso..
225  Programación / Java / Re: comparacion de un string con char en java en: 22 Agosto 2011, 22:02 pm
Igualmente si el objeto no esta inicializado, van a haber problemas, independientemente de que lado encares la comprobacion, por ejemplo:
Código:
public class Main {

    /**
     * @param args the command line arguments
     */
    public static void main(String[] args) {
        // TODO code application logic here
        String vector[];// = new String[6];
        /*vector[0] = "uno";
        vector[1] = "dos";
        vector[2] = "tres";
        vector[3] = "cuatro";
        vector[4] = "cinco";
        vector[5] = "seis";*/
        if ("f".equalsIgnoreCase(vector[1])) System.out.println("El tenia razon");
        //imprimir(vector);
    }

    public static void imprimir(String Vector[]) {
        for (int i = 0 ; i<Vector.length ; i++ )
            System.out.println("Vector[" + i +"] = " + Vector[i]);
    }
}

Escupe que hay un warning, pero cuando le das correr de todas maneras (o ignoras el warning en caso que invoques al compilador directamente), tenes esto en tiempo de ejecucion:
Código:
Exception in thread "main" java.lang.RuntimeException: Uncompilable source code - variable vector might not have been initialized


Moraleja: asegurarse de que los parametros lleguen como esperas que lleguen, y aprender a manejar excepciones, pero esto para un futuro, porque nuestro amigo aca esta empezando por lo que parece.
226  Programación / Programación General / Re: Char[] != String en: 22 Agosto 2011, 03:54 am
Y si probas en vez de stl::string o Byte, un LPTWSTR o LPWSTR?
suerte con eso, si encontras solucion chifla :)
227  Programación / Java / Re: comparacion de un string con char en java en: 22 Agosto 2011, 03:47 am
A ver si te entiendo...
Vos lo que queres es que por pantalla aparezca algo como
Código:
vec[0] = nombre
vec[1] = apellido
vec[2] = id
vec[3] = dominio
vec[4] = sexo
vec[5] = clave
Si es asi, y lo queres tener contenido en un metodo público podrias hacer algo como esto:
Código:
public void mostrarVector(String Vector[]) {
for (int indicador = 0 ; indicador > Vector.length ; indicador++)
System.out.println ("vec[" + indicador + "] = " +Vector[indicador]);
}


Aca te dejo una muestra con main y todo:
Código:
public class Main {

    public static void main(String[] args) {

        String vector[] = new String[6];
        vector[0] = "uno";
        vector[1] = "dos";
        vector[2] = "tres";
        vector[3] = "cuatro";
        vector[4] = "cinco";
        vector[5] = "seis";
        imprimir(vector);

    }

    public static void imprimir(String Vector[]) {
        for (int i = 0 ; i<Vector.length ; i++ )
            System.out.println("Vector[" + i +"] = " + Vector[i]);
    }
}

Esta hecho a las apuradas, pero funciona bien.
228  Foros Generales / Dudas Generales / Re: Pregunta sobre descomprimir en: 22 Agosto 2011, 00:35 am
Gente, no estamos hablando de hacerlo UNO?
No se porque me siguen quoteando en vez de esperar a que el OP aclare.
229  Foros Generales / Dudas Generales / Re: Pregunta sobre descomprimir en: 21 Agosto 2011, 23:56 pm
Pero no que hablabamos de hacerlo UNO?
230  Foros Generales / Dudas Generales / Re: Conocer ip sabiendo el nombre del pc en: 21 Agosto 2011, 22:27 pm
Es un overkill eso :P

Ademas, uno ya cumple la funcion del otro.

Pero es buena sugerencia.
Páginas: 1 ... 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 [23] 24 25 26
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ines